Storage charge

A storage charge pertains to the cost associated with temporarily housing or storing goods at a warehouse, terminal, or similar facility. This fee is typically applicable when the intended recipient or consignee cannot receive the goods immediately upon their arrival.

Reasons for this delay may include the following:
  1. Space constraints
  2. Scheduling conflicts
  3. Administrative considerations
The storage charge is determined based on factors such as the duration of storage, the quantity or weight of the goods, and any supplementary services needed, like handling or security measures.
